One of the benefits of hiring a professional photographer is our expertise in editing your senior portraits. Before your image reveal, I carefully edit each photo to ensure it’s ready for final products. From color correction to blemish removal, and even brightening teeth and eyes, every detail is perfected with a light touch. My goal is to enhance your natural look or beauty while preserving your authentic self in every shot! This editing expertise, combined with professionally printed products, ensures you will treasure your senior portraits for years to come! Watch below to see a short video of some of the editing process! My love for photography started early—I was around 9 or 10 when I got my first camera, a Kodak Instamatic 104. It used film cartridges and those cube-shaped flash bulbs that were all the rage back then. With that camera in hand, I captured everything: our dogs, the flowers in our garden, scenic views from family trips, and especially our horses. When I went to college, I discovered the magic of the darkroom and began shooting sports for the college yearbook. Armed with my dad’s Canon AE-1, I felt like I had found my true calling. As a young mom living in Colorado, my passion for photography grew. I couldn’t resist capturing every moment of my daughter’s life, and soon I turned that passion into a business.
I focused on photographing not just children but also horses and pets, traveling across Colorado and the Midwest to cover horse shows and contribute to regional and national equestrian publications. While I loved the thrill of the road, over time, I found myself drawn to something more personal—senior portraits. There’s something magical about capturing that pivotal moment when a young person is on the cusp of adulthood, with their whole life ahead of them. Being part of that milestone is a privilege that continues to inspire me every day! Curious about what happens during a senior portrait session? In this post, I will take you behind the scenes, detailing the entire process from start to finish. I’ll walk you through how I prepare, and how I ensure a relaxed and enjoyable experience. ![]() My senior sessions begin with a pre-session consultation where we talk about locations, time of day for your session, what kind of products you are thinking about getting and we can do a wardrobe consultation! Ask questions, look through my portfolio to see what approach you’d like to see in your session & final prints. If you’ve found great inspiration, bring print-outs or websites along. I am also happy to start a Pinterest board where we can collaborate on ideas for your session! The second step is the shoot–the day is finally here! My goal is for everyone to have fun, relax and enjoy the process! I will demonstrate poses for your senior and will be checking to make sure hair and outfits are looking great. While most locations have places to change clothes, I also provide a changing tent just in case we don’t have that availability! The third step is the image reveal. After your session, I will have color-corrected and lightly retouched your images and posted a couple of sneak peeks. About 2 weeks after your session, we’ll meet again to reveal your session images! During the image reveal, we look at what products you have decided on and I help you design your app and/or album (if that is a part of your order). The final step is delivery of the products you have ordered, which I deliver to your door! ![]() Knowing what to expect can help ease any nerves and make your senior’s session something to look forward to!
